7-Point Plan Focus: Introducing Dr. Donna Buchanan

Dr. Donna M. Buchanan, CEO of Crucial Shift Consulting, is temporarily joining us at Skyline College to offer her expertise in change management and to help us bring about the transformative change we are intending with the institutionalization of the People’s College Initiative through integrated planning and our Educational Master Plan. Dr. Buchanan has over 20 years of higher education experience leading organizations through change to solve problems, seize opportunities and achieve mission-aligned goals. Certified in change management and diversity, she works systematically to plan and implement programs and initiatives related to equity, compliance, student outcomes, and continuous improvement – all the things on our plate! ACCA Mentoring Event Last Friday


Skyline College hosted the ACCCA Mentor Program “NorCal” event last Friday. ACCCA Mentor Program is a statewide, year-long learning opportunity that provides an invaluable personal and professional development experience. Program participants are selected for demonstrating a potential for expanded leadership roles in their current, or future, responsibilities within the California community college system. I was invited by the lead, Dr. Giesce Ly, to talk with the mentees, alongside Dr. Newin Orante and Dr. Vinicio Lopez. We hung out fireside in B12. We had some beautiful conversations about the challenges we face as leaders and how to overcome some of the hurdles.
